House Republicans voted to gut the Office of Congressional Ethics, an independent body that investigates misconduct by government officials, and replace it with the House Ethics Committee made up by lawmakers. The package was pushed by Virginia Rep. Bob Goodlatte, and the full House will vote on it today.
